THE ROOTS OF PANAMA ARE FOUND IN PANAMA VIEJO

During the week from August 11th through the 16th many activities are carried out in commemoration of the 489 years of the foundation of the City of Panama. Many foreigners and nationals alike visit the Monumental Historic Complex of Panama Viejo (Old Panama).

The Monumental Historic Complex of Panama Viejo is made up pre-Hispanic historic remains and the ruins of the old city of Panama (1519-1671), the first city was founded on the Pacific shores of the American continent, currently considered Patrimony of Humanity.

The “Plaza Mayor” (Major or Grand Plaza)

The ruins of Panama La Vieja (Old Panama) has the “PlazaPanama Viejo Mayor” (Major or Grand Plaza), which approximately measures 69 x 57 meters, 3900 square meters in other words. The “Plaza Mayor” had an irregular shape and on three of its four sides it had loft type houses with doorways. It is worth mentioning that this plaza was an activity center for social, economic, political, religious and cultural events of the City of Panama.

Panama La Vieja has a Visitors’ Center, with a museum; here you will be able to appreciate of the large village showing the prolonged human occupation in the pace of Panama Viejo during different historic moments. Within the museum there are several archeological pieces that have been found during excavations that have been carried out in this zone.
